How Did OPTIZMO Earn Compliance Company of the Year at AFFY Awards?

OPTIZMO Technologies has achieved a remarkable distinction by being honored as the Compliance Company of the Year at the AFFY Awards Gala in New York City. This prestigious accolade underscores OPTIZMO’s profound contributions to compliance, particularly within the affiliate and digital marketing realms. Since its inception in 2012, the AFFY Awards have celebrated excellence in digital and affiliate marketing by recognizing entities and individuals who exemplify outstanding leadership, innovation, and success. OPTIZMO’s recent honor marks their second AFFY Award win and highlights their consistent excellence in setting industry standards for email marketing practices.

OPTIZMO’s CEO, Khris Thayer, emphasized the company’s commitment to enhancing clients’ compliance programs, which, in turn, promote sustainable and customer-centric email marketing initiatives. Thayer attributes this recognition to the relentless efforts of the OPTIZMO team, whose dedication has fortified the company’s role as a leader in compliance solutions. This accolade not only reflects OPTIZMO’s industry standing but also consolidates its reputation as a pioneer in the digital marketing landscape. Additionally, OPTIZMO’s previous achievements include securing its first company AFFY Award in 2022 and an individual honor for COO Tom Wozniak for marketing excellence, further testament to its sustained excellence.
